If you're looking for something to do Friday, Dec. 31, here are a few New Year's Eve events in our area: The Bedford Village Inn is offering a four-course prix fixe dinner on New Year's Eve with music and champagne. The Copper Door in Bedford will be serving a special prix fixe dinner menu starting at 4 p.m. (the regular dinner menu will not be available after 4 p.m.) with the last seating at 8 p.m. with live music between 6 to 9 p.m. In Manchester, there is a Great Gatsby Gala New Year's Eve celebration at the DoubleTree Hotel offering a variety of packages, and LaBelle Winery in Derry is having a New Year's Eve Dinner with the Freese Brothers Big Band including a charming stroll through the LaBelle Lights display.   2. A Bedford attorney has had his law license suspended due to the mishandling of client funds. Attorney Robert Fojo has been temporarily suspended from practicing law in New Hampshire for allegedly mishandling nearly $100,000 in client funds, including payments for personal injury claims and a contract dispute. On Dec. 21, the New Hampshire Supreme Court temporarily suspended Fojo’s license. Fojo has been practicing law in New Hampshire since 2010 and is licensed to practice law in Massachusetts. His license to practice law in Florida was suspended for failing to pay dues. Fojo was involved in several failed legal attempts to undermine mask mandates in school districts across New Hampshire and Massachusetts. (New Hampshire Public Radio)
  3. Is it COVID-19? If you are wondering if your headache, stuffy nose, or sore throat is a cold, the flu, or COVID-19, health experts explain how you can tell the difference. Both COVID-19 and the flu have similar symptoms that can include a fever, fatigue, body aches, sore throat, shortness of breath, and vomiting or diarrhea, according to the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. Epidemiologist and former Detroit Health Department executive director Dr. Abdul El-Sayed said COVID-19 is often distinguished by a headache and dry cough. The "loss of taste and smell" has also been the biggest warning sign of a COVID-19 infection, although is less common now than it has been with other variants. El-Sayed said the only way to know if you are infected with COVID-19 is to get tested., and that it "makes sense" that symptoms would be milder if you have been vaccinated."
